Is Satin Nickel The Same As Brushed Nickel. Some people will even throw polished nickel into the mix. Nickel is classified as a transition metal. The satin nickel is nickel plating on brass that has been dulled and lacquer coated. A satin finish will appear more matte than a polished finish but will lack the texture that a brushed finish offers.

Sometimes with an added coat of lacquer. Once you know what to look for telling the difference is very simple. Satin nickel is a nickel-plated piece of metal that has been dulled down. Common finish codes for satin nickel are 015 US15 619 and SN. The brushed nickel will give you a more lustrous appearance as compared to the normal dull appearance of satin nickel.
